  • Abstract
    The bandgap properties of modified square photonic crystal fibers are investigated. It is shown numerically that the bandgaps of such fibers can be tailored by introducing an extra air hole into the center of each unit cell of the original square lattice. Square photonic crystal fibers with large air holes can be designed to be air-guiding by introducing extra air holes of about the same size. The air-guiding regions of square photonic bandgap fibers with extremely large air holes can also be greatly extended by the extra air holes.
